Semiconductor package with a through port for sensor applications

A semiconductor package includes a semiconductor die having a sensor structure disposed at a first side of the semiconductor die, and a first port extending through the semiconductor die from the first side to a second side of the semiconductor die opposite the first side, so as to provide a link to the outside environment. Corresponding methods of manufacture are also provided.

Wafer-Scale Assembly of Insulator-Membrane-Insulator Devices for Nanopore Sensing
20200033321 · 2020-01-30 ·

Described herein are nanopore devices as well as methods for assembling a nanopore device including one or more nanopores that can be used to detect molecules such as nucleic acids, amino acids (proteins), and the like. Specifically, a nanopore device includes an insulating layer that reduces electrical noise and thereby improves the sensing resolution of the one or more nanopores integrated within the nanopore device.

METHOD FOR MANUFACTURING AN OPENING STRUCTURE AND OPENING STRUCTURE
20200015017 · 2020-01-09 ·

A method for manufacturing an opening structure is provided. The method may include: forming a patterned mask over a first side of a carrier; forming material over the first side of the carrier covering at least a portion of the carrier; forming a first opening in the carrier from a second side of the carrier opposite the first side of the carrier to at least partially expose a surface of the patterned mask; and forming a second opening in the material from the second side of the carrier using the patterned mask as a mask.

METHOD FOR PRODUCING AT LEAST ONE RECESS IN A MATERIAL BY MEANS OF ELECTROMAGNETIC RADIATION AND SUBSEQUENT ETCHING PROCESS
20200009691 · 2020-01-09 ·

A method for creating at least one recess, in particular an aperture, in a transparent or transmissive material, includes: selectively modifying the material along a beam axis by electromagnetic radiation; and creating the at least one recess by one or more etching steps, using different etching rates in a modified region and in non-modified regions. The electromagnetic radiation produces modifications having different characteristics in the material along the beam axis such that the etching process in the material is heterogeneous and the etching rates differ from one another in regions modified with different characteristics under unchanged etching conditions.

MEMS MICROPHONE AND METHOD OF MANUFACTURING THE SAME
20200014994 · 2020-01-09 ·

A MEMS microphone includes a substrate defining a cavity, a diaphragm being spaced apart from the substrate, covering the cavity, and being configured to generate a displacement thereof in response to an applied acoustic pressure, an anchor extending from an end portion of the diaphragm, the anchor including a lower surface in contact with an upper surface of the substrate to support the diaphragm, a back plate disposed over the diaphragm, the back plate being spaced apart from the diaphragm such that an air gap is maintained between the back plate and the diaphragm, and defining a plurality of acoustic holes and an upper insulation layer provided on the substrate, covering the back plate, and holding the back plate to space the back plate from the diaphragm, the upper insulation layer having a flat plate shape to prevent sagging of the back plate.

MICRO-ELECTROMECHANICAL PACKAGING STRUCTURE

A micro-electromechanical packaging structure including a substrate, a sensing module, a waterproof layer, and a cover is provided. The substrate has a first surface, a second surface, and an acoustic hole penetrating through the first surface and the second surface. The acoustic hole has an upper opening and a lower opening, and an aperture of the lower opening is larger than an aperture of the upper opening. The sensing module is disposed on the first surface of the substrate and covers the upper opening. The waterproof layer is disposed on the second surface of the substrate and covers the lower opening. The waterproof layer has multiple fine holes. The fine holes are communicated with the acoustic hole. The cover is disposed on the first surface and covers the sensing module.

Triple-membrane MEMS device

A system includes a first membrane, a second membrane and a third membrane spaced apart from one another, wherein the second membrane is between the first membrane and the third membrane, and the second membrane comprises a plurality of openings, a sealed low pressure chamber between the first membrane and the third membrane, and a plurality of electrodes in the sealed low pressure chamber.

MEMS MICROPHONE CHIP AND MEMS MICROPHONE
20190394574 · 2019-12-26 · ·

Provided are a MEMS microphone chip and an MEMS microphone. The MEMS microphone chip comprises a substrate, a backplate and a vibration diaphragm, the backplate and the vibration diaphragm constituting two electrodes of a capacitor respectively, the backplate and the vibration diaphragm being suspended above the substrate, the backplate being located between the substrate and the vibration diaphragm, and the substrate being provided with a back chamber and a support column, the support column being connected to a side wall of the back chamber via a connection portion, a through hole or a notch being formed in the connection portion through its thickness direction, to allow spaces at opposite sides of the connection portion to communicate with each other; and the support column being configured to support the backplate.

MEMS OPTICAL MICROPHONE
20240101411 · 2024-03-28 ·

An MEMS optical microphone, including: a shell including an inner cavity and a sound inlet that communicates the inner cavity with outside; a MEMS module including a diaphragm suspended in the inner cavity, a light flap is formed in the diaphragm, when an acoustic pressure is applied, an aperture is formed by opening of the light flap, and a size of the aperture increases or decreases with a magnitude of the acoustic pressure applied; an optoelectronic module including an electromagnetic radiation source and a sensor arranged on opposite sides of the diaphragm, and a light beam passes through the aperture to the sensor; and an integrated circuit module electrically connected with the optoelectronic module. Advantages of high sensitivity and flat frequency response are realized.
